Original Description
Andrea del Castagno's Famous Persons: The Cumaean Sibyl (1450) is a striking fresco that captures the mystique of antiquity with dramatic intensity. Painted alongside a series of renowned figures for the Villa Carducci-Pandolfini near Florence, this monumental work depicts the prophetic Sibyl seated with an air of solemn wisdom, her drapery cascading in angular folds characteristic of Castagno's Florentine style—a blend of Renaissance naturalism and Gothic linearity. Against a dark green marble panel, her illuminated figure emerges with sculptural force, reflecting the artist's mastery of perspective and chiaroscuro. This piece epitomizes the 15th-century revival of classical themes, bridging medieval symbolism and humanist ideals. As one of few surviving secular fresco cycles from its era, it holds a pivotal place in Early Renaissance art, showcasing Castagno’s innovative approach to volume and psychological depth.
